A magnitude 6.4 earthquake rocked Cagayan anew at 7:03 p.m. today.

The quake struck some 26 kilometers northwest of Dalupiri Island.

The Philippine Institute of Volcanology and Seismology (Phivolcs) determined the depth to be 10 kilometers and that it was tectonic in origin.

Just this morning at 1:30 a.m a magnitude 4.9 quake was reported in the same area.

The following Intensities were recorded:

Intensity 4 – Sinait, Ilocos Sur.

The following area recorded Instrumental Intensities:

Instrumental Intensity 4 – Aparri and Gonzaga, Cagayan; and Laoag City, Ilocos Sur.
Intensity 3 – Penablanca, Cagayan; and Sinait and Vigan City, Ilocos Sur.
Intensity 2 – Ilagan, Isabela.
Intensity 1 in Casiguran, Aurora; Candon, Narvacan and Tagudin, Ilocos Sur.

Phivolcs warned of possible aftershocks. No damage was reported.
